Unreal Engine Specialist for Independent Film Production

Greedy Artists, an independent film production company, is seeking an experienced Unreal Engine specialist to assist in virtual movie production. The ideal candidate will have a strong understanding and experience in Unreal Engine 5.0, City Sample, vehicle movement, and cinematic creation. We would like you to add a luxury or high-performance vehicle to a virtual fast-food restaurant drive-through created as a virtual set in the small City Sample. The vehicle's interior must be as detailed as the exterior and include a cup holder. We will need you to add a vanity license plate to the front and back of the car (We will provide the City Sample set and vanity license plate artwork). We are looking for three cinematics that will use the vehicle and set. These cinematics will be intercut with virtual production components of live green screen actors recorded separately. The first cinematic will show the car pulling forward in the drive-through lane and stopping at the menu/order board. A front vanity license plate is visible. Timing of this render would be short, 5-10 seconds, allowing time for a fade-in. The second cinematic would be a low shot of the back of the car as the brake lights turn off and the car pulls forward to the payment window. The rear vanity license plate is once again visible. The timing would be 5-10 seconds. The third cinematic would be similar to the second, showing the back of the car as the car's brake lights release and the car drives away quickly from the payment window. The timing would be 5-10 seconds. We will add an actor/driver to the interior of the stopped car via green-screen matte, requiring you to return the UE project with the vehicle in place. As mentioned above, many takes will be shot inside the car, so the car's interior detail must be high-quality. All video renders should be 4k with a 16x9 aspect ratio at 24 fps and will later be incorporated into Resolve during editing. Once selected, we will provide a storyboard to give you an idea of the three cinematics.
